IBM Maintains Patent Lead, Moves To Increase Patent Quality


According to the US Patent and Trademark Office (USPTO), IBM earned 2,941 patents last year, more than any other company. This is 13th consecutive year IBM has led the nation's patent production. Also, the company announced that is working with the USPTO, Open Source Development Labs (OSDL), members of the open source software community and academia to improve patent quality.

That initiative has three elements:

  • Open Patent Review - In conjunction with the USPTO, this program will encourage various communities to review pending patent applications and provide feedback to the patent office on existing “prior art” that may not have been discovered by the applicant or examiner.
  • Open Source Software as Prior Art - This project will establish open source software - with its billions of lines of publicly available computer source code contributed by thousands of programmers - as potential prior art against patent applications.

    You may apply for a patent for your invention.

    Inventors may apply for one of two types of patent applications: (1) A non-provisional application, which begins the examination process and may lead to a patent and (2) A provisional application, which establishes a filing date but does not begin the examination process.

 Helpful Patent Terms

Embodiment

Definition:
A manner in which an invention can be made, used, practiced or expressed

Workflow

Definition:
Workflow diagrams are a formal way to identify procedural steps and the logic employed in a process used to complete a task or job. Workflow diagrams include each interim step and product(s).
